Audiobook Market Overview 2034
The global Audiobook Market is experiencing substantial growth, driven by increasing smartphone penetration, rising adoption of digital content platforms, and growing consumer preference for on-the-go entertainment and learning solutions. Audiobooks offer a convenient alternative to traditional reading, allowing users to consume content while commuting, exercising, working, or performing daily activities. The expansion of subscription-based digital platforms is further accelerating market growth worldwide.
The global audiobook market size was valued at USD 10.31 billion in 2025 and is projected to grow from USD 13.04 billion in 2026 to reach USD 85.52 billion by 2034, growing at a CAGR of 26.5% during the forecast period 2026–2034.
Market Drivers
The audiobook market is primarily driven by the growing demand for digital and audio-based content consumption. Consumers are increasingly seeking flexible and convenient ways to access books, educational materials, and entertainment content without dedicating time to traditional reading.
Another major growth factor is the rapid adoption of smartphones, tablets, smart speakers, and connected devices. These technologies have significantly improved accessibility to audiobook platforms, enabling seamless listening experiences across multiple devices.
The expansion of subscription-based streaming services and digital publishing platforms is also contributing significantly to market growth. Subscription models provide users with access to extensive audiobook libraries, encouraging higher engagement and recurring revenue generation.
Additionally, increasing interest in self-development, language learning, professional education, and podcast-style content is supporting audiobook adoption among diverse consumer groups.
Market Challenges
Despite favorable growth prospects, the market faces several challenges. High production costs associated with professional narration and audio recording may impact content development and profitability.
Copyright management, licensing complexities, and royalty structures can also create operational challenges for publishers and platform providers.
Furthermore, competition from podcasts, video streaming services, e-books, and other digital entertainment formats may influence consumer spending patterns.
Market Segmentation
The audiobook market is segmented based on genre, distribution channel, business model, and end-user.
By genre, the market includes fiction, non-fiction, educational, self-help, business, science & technology, children's books, and others. Fiction audiobooks account for a significant market share due to their broad consumer appeal and growing popularity among entertainment-focused listeners.
By distribution channel, the market is categorized into mobile applications, websites, digital downloads, and streaming platforms. Mobile applications dominate the market owing to widespread smartphone adoption and user convenience.
By business model, the market comprises subscription-based services, one-time purchases, and ad-supported platforms. Subscription-based services represent the leading segment due to increasing consumer preference for unlimited content access.
By end-user, the market includes adults, children, students, professionals, and lifelong learners. Adult consumers account for the largest market share due to growing demand for entertainment and personal development content.
Regional Insights
Regionally, the audiobook market is analyzed across North America, Europe, Asia-Pacific, Latin America, and the Middle East & Africa.
North America dominates the market due to high digital content consumption, strong adoption of subscription services, and the presence of established audiobook publishers and platforms.
Europe holds a substantial share supported by increasing audiobook adoption, growing digital literacy, and expanding multilingual content offerings.
Asia-Pacific is expected to witness the fastest growth owing to rising internet penetration, increasing smartphone usage, growing digital publishing activities, and expanding consumer demand for educational and entertainment content.
Latin America and Middle East & Africa are emerging markets benefiting from improving digital infrastructure and growing adoption of mobile-based content platforms.
Key Players Analysis
The audiobook market includes several major companies focusing on content expansion, subscription services, and digital audio innovation. Key players include:
Audible, Inc.
Spotify Technology S.A.
Google LLC
Apple Inc.
Kobo Inc.
Storytel AB
Scribd, Inc.
Rakuten Group, Inc.
Podimo A/S
BookBeat AB
These companies are investing in exclusive content creation, AI-powered recommendation engines, multilingual audiobook libraries, and strategic partnerships to strengthen their market position and address the growing global demand for digital audio content.
